According to RAKESH SHARMA, one of the most enduring mysteries of Bitcoin is the identity of its founder, Satoshi Nakamoto. "Little is known about this person or group, and their identity has never been confirmed," the writer adds in a post on Investopedia. "In October 2008, a message signed by Satoshi Nakamoto titled "Bitcoin P2P e-cash paper" announced the creation of the cryptocurrency. For the next two years, Satoshi remained active in the community, communicating with others in the development of the blockchain. Satoshi's last message on the Bitcoin forums was posted in December 2010, though unverified private messages from April 2011 have surfaced." About Yuri Suri Yuri is a supersonic fighter pilot. He has been a wing commander in the Indian Air Force. He was the backup training astronaut for the Indo-Soviet Space Mission in 1984 which was a very high-profile mission. He became an actor in theater and Bollywood. About being a trained astronaut I was not fully trained as an astronaut. I was the standby trainee astronaut in the sense that when we finally selected the people to get trained for the space mission. We started with 52 test pilots and that was narrowed down to four. Those four made two teams one was the main team that got trained in the USSR. The second team was the standby team which comprised me and another one. There was one squad leader and one wing commander on each team. I was the squad leader, so I was stand by to Rakesh Sharma. --- Support this podcast: https://anchor.fm/tbcy/support

Rakesh Sharma India's first man in space: जिन्होंने अंतरिक्ष से भारत को देखकर कहा- सारे जहां से अच्छा! आज ही के दिन 13 जनवरी 1949 को भारत के पहले अंतरिक्ष यात्री राकेश शर्मा का जन्म पंजाब में हुआ था। जुलाई 1966 में उनका नेशनल डिफेंस एकेडमी (NDA) में एडमिशन हुआ। 21 साल की उम्र में वो एयरफोर्स से जुड़े और वहां वो सुपरसोनिक लड़ाकू विमान उड़ाया करते थे। पाकिस्तान के साथ 1971 की जंग में उन्होंने 21 बार उड़ान भरी थी और उस वक्त वो 23 साल के भी नहीं हुए थे। राकेश शर्मा जब 25 साल के थे, तभी एयरफोर्स के सबसे बेहतरीन पायलट बन गए थे। उनकी उम्र जब 35 साल थी, तब वो अंतरिक्ष में गए थे। अंतरिक्ष में जाने वाले राकेश शर्मा 128वें इंसान थे और पहले भारतीय थे। राकेश शर्मा को 50 फाइटर पायलटों के टेस्ट के बाद चुना गया था। उनके अलावा रवीश मल्होत्रा को भी चुना गया था और दोनों को रूस में ट्रेनिंग के लिए भेजा गया था। हालांकि, रवीश मल्होत्रा बैकअप के तौर पर थे। इसरो और सोवियत संघ (अब रूस) के ज्वॉइंट मिशन के तहत राकेश शर्मा ने 3 अप्रैल 1984 को सोयूज टी-11 से अंतरिक्ष यात्रा शुरू की थी। अंतरिक्ष में उन्होंने 7 दिन 21 घंटे और 40 मिनट बिताए थे।

India's first space traveler, Wing Commander Rakesh Sharma, AC is a former Indian Air Force pilot who flew aboard Soyuz T-11 on April 3rd, 1984 with the Interkosmos program. He is the only Indian citizen to travel in space. He speaks exclusively to Indian Genes about his mission and the memories that he carries with him. Rakesh Sharma openly speaks his mind on values, ethics and responsibilities that go with space exploration and provides advice to students and future explorers, innovators and seekers. During the discussion he reveals interesting moments and memories from his mission that have not been shared before. This is an interview of a lifetime as you get to know the man behind the legend. Wg Cdr Rakesh Sharma is a former Indian Air Force pilot who flew aboard Soyuz T-11, launched on 2 April 1984, as part of the Interkosmos programme. Sharma is the first Indian citizen to travel in space. In this episode, he talks about his experiences and discusses various aspects relevant to the upcoming human spaceflight program by India.

With a population of 1.2 billion people, India has just one national with first hand experience of spaceflight. Rakesh Sharma, a now retired Indian Air Force wing commander in 1984 spent eight days in space aboard the Soviet space station Salyut 7.
